love dilution
There is such a thing as having too many children. "Love dilution". That is the term I use for large families. I put that number at 4 children. 5 or more children - some of them will feel somewhat neglected and less loved.
That is not to say the parents love any of their children less. I am saying parents cannot find the time to spend equally among all their 4+ children. This is similar but not the same as small children becoming jealous of a newborn's attention.
Do you believe "love dilution" for large families or just a crackpot idea?
